Professional Background
Anna Gridasova is a distinguished professional in the field of standardization and certification, specializing in technologies such as RFID (Radio Frequency Identification). With a robust background rooted in the academic excellence of Moscow State Technological University Stankin, Anna has cultivated a diverse career that emphasizes her expertise in technological standards and practices. Currently, she serves as an RFID Expert at GS1 Russia, where she plays a crucial role in advancing the utilization of RFID technology across various industries. Her position not only highlights her technical skills but also underscores her commitment to improving efficiency and accuracy in supply chain management through innovative solutions.
Before her tenure at GS1 Russia, Anna contributed her expertise as a Member of the ISO/IEC JTC1/SC31/WG4/SG3 working group, where she was involved in international discussions on standardizing RFID technologies and promoting interoperability among different systems. Her involvement with these significant organizations demonstrates her active participation in shaping global technological standards, positioning her as a leader in her field.
